FIELD: radiochemical industry; regeneration of waste nuclear fuel. SUBSTANCE: grinding of waste fuel assemblies is effected by means of knife of optimal geometry performing translational motion; separation of external envelope (case tube) of waste fuel assemblies is effected both by wedge-shaped knife proper in the course of cutting and two auxiliary knives of fixed support at deformation of waste fuel assembly being ground between movable hold-down having form of cross section of waste fuel assembly in deformed state and fixed support. EFFECT: enhanced reliability of separation of external envelope; improved quality of cutting; low cost of cutting tools; reduced requirements; high radiation safety of process due to reduced number of movable seats. 3 dwg
